About us


Eleana Nature and Art : We look forward to welcoming you to our accommodation, located in Sfakia

From the hub of the village center which offers a large variety of sea front restaurant or from the beautiful in down beach, after a 5 minute walk you great our accommodation through a lovely native garden with established olive trees.

Along with panoramic views of the Lybian Sea, the hotel’s highlight is its inspired decoration, comprising of funky furniture and beautiful abstract wall murals harmoniously complementing each other.